Tom Chadwin

Tom Chadwin focused on enhancing documentation quality for the geoserver/geoserver repository over a two-month period. He updated technical guidance to require Tomcat 9.x, transitioned external documentation links to HTTPS for improved security, and clarified the Jakarta EE migration status to reduce deployment ambiguity. Using reStructuredText and RST, Tom ensured documentation consistency with repository standards and addressed typographical errors in upgrade instructions. His technical writing and documentation skills helped streamline upgrade processes, aiming to reduce customer support needs and future-proof deployment guidance. The work demonstrated careful attention to clarity and maintainability, with targeted, low-risk changes that improved overall documentation reliability.
